Pours a hazy golden yellow with a thin white head that dissipates quickly leaving a ring around the glass. The nose leads with banana, peach, yeast and a pale malt. A lot of the same attributes come forward in the flavour with a nice yeastiness that actuates the drink without being overpowering like you sometimes get with tripels. There is a earthy hop taste and bitterness on the finish that doesn't seem out of place and balances out the beer quite well. The carbonation is active but light and fits perfectly with medium bodiness of the liquid. A nice beverage and one of teh better ones I've had from this brewery.
